Comment | Effective automotive maintenance provides very significant benefits to consumers through improved automotive safety, extending vehicle and part life spans, minimizing automotive air emissions, and lowering energy use. Proper vehicle system maintenance is absolutely essential to maintaining the proper wear of automotive parts like brakes, carburetors, engines, and others. We are concerned that the ARB’s proposed 10% VOC standards for Brake Cleaners, Carburetor or Fuel-Injection Air Intake Cleaners, Engine Degreasers, and General Purpose Degreasers could damage the ability to effectively clean and maintain vehicles and their parts. We are also concerned that the ARB has not considered the potential hazards that may be caused by residues on brake parts automotive, or the safety benefits of effective brake maintenance, replacement, and repair. Therefore, we are asking the ARB to reconsider its 10% VOC standards and finally consider a compromise that would not endanger effective maintenance of automobiles in California. |
